Cooling Capacity and Efficiency

In terms of cooling power, the Frigidaire 8 significantly outperforms the Midea 5. With a capacity of 8,000 BTU, the Frigidaire 8 can effectively cool larger spaces, making it suitable for small to medium-sized bedrooms or living areas. Conversely, the Midea 5, with its 5,000 BTU, is designed primarily for small rooms, such as home offices or small bedrooms. This difference means that if you need to cool a larger area, the Frigidaire 8 is the better option to ensure optimal comfort.

Smart Features and Technology

The Frigidaire 8 is equipped with smart technology, allowing you to control it via Wi-Fi using the Frigidaire app or through voice commands via Amazon Alexa or Google Home. This feature offers convenience by enabling remote management of the unit's settings. On the other hand, the Midea 5 focuses on simplicity and ease of use, featuring mechanical controls and a basic remote control. While the Midea 5 does provide essential functions, it lacks the high-tech capabilities found in the Frigidaire 8, appealing more to those who prefer straightforward operation.

Maintenance and Cleaning

Both air conditioners are designed for easy maintenance, but the Frigidaire 8 offers additional convenience features. It includes a washable dust filter and a Clean Filter alert that notifies you when it’s time to clean the filter for optimal performance. While the Midea 5 also has a reusable filter, it lacks the additional reminder for maintenance. This feature in the Frigidaire 8 can be particularly beneficial for users who may forget to check their filters regularly, ensuring efficient operation over time.

Installation Process

Installation for both units is straightforward, but they do have different requirements. The Midea 5 is promoted as easy to install with all necessary mounting accessories included, making it particularly appealing for renters or those without extensive tools. The Frigidaire 8 also offers a user-friendly installation process, although it may require more effort due to its larger size. Overall, while both units are designed for easy installation, the Midea 5 may be the more accessible option for those who prioritize simplicity.
